madmanx Posted December 12, 2023 Share Posted December 12, 2023 As you can see from the title my unraid server keeps causing all my network to crash, 0 connectivity across the network so I have to disconnect the unraid server and restart it for it to stop doing this. I can see a similar post which started 2017 with the same issue and people keep popping up with it. Any help attached is my diagnostic file titan-diagnostics-20231212-0817.zip Quote Link to comment
JorgeB Posted December 12, 2023 Share Posted December 12, 2023 Dec 12 08:14:23 Titan kernel: macvlan_broadcast+0x10a/0x150 [macvlan] Dec 12 08:14:23 Titan kernel: ? _raw_spin_unlock+0x14/0x29 Dec 12 08:14:23 Titan kernel: macvlan_process_broadcast+0xbc/0x12f [macvlan] Macvlan call traces will usually end up crashing the server, switching to ipvlan should fix it (Settings -> Docker Settings -> Docker custom network type -> ipvlan (advanced view must be enabled, top right)), then reboot.
